Simon gripped his phone so hard his knuckles turned white, watching helplessly as Ryan’s car pulled away from the townhouse and disappeared into the night.

Whenever he tailed Ryan, he kept his distance—sometimes so far he needed binoculars. He couldn’t risk being caught. Ryan wasn’t easy to fool anymore; these days, he’d drive around in circles, making it nearly impossible for anyone to follow him.

With a frustrated sigh, Simon tossed the binoculars aside. His eyes stayed fixed on the house swallowed by darkness, a cold glint flickering in them. Slowly, a sly smile crept onto his lips.

It was nearly three in the morning when Ryan’s phone rang. He was still hunched over his desk, buried in work, not expecting a call from Simon—let alone from the hospital.

He didn’t want to see him. He never liked Simon, and tonight, he was in no mood. But then Simon said something that made Ryan forget everything else.

“Ryan, I was attacked. I don’t know if Dylan’s people did it or not.”

Dylan made a move?

Ryan’s heart skipped a beat. He grabbed his keys and rushed to the hospital, where he found Simon looking like he’d barely survived the night.

Bandages wrapped Simon’s chest and arms; his face was so pale it was almost gray. Still, when he saw Ryan walk in, something like relief—and maybe a little triumph—flashed across his eyes.

“Ryan, I’m glad you’re okay. After what happened to me, I thought you’d be next. Looks like Dylan’s letting you off easy.”

Ryan didn’t buy it. Not entirely. He kept his voice flat. “Any other news about Dylan?”

The Ferguson family’s reach was everywhere. Maybe Dylan already knew where Clara was hiding—and maybe he was just playing with her, like a cat with a mouse. The thought made Ryan’s skin crawl.

When a guy like Dylan had that much power, he was practically untouchable.
